Anthony Lomando is an American Football trainer who currently serves as an assistant strength and conditioning coach for the Denver Broncos of the National Football League (NFL).

Early years

Lomando directed a performance training business while attending California Polytechnic State University-San Luis Obispo. He went on to earn a master's degree in rehabilitation sciences from California University of Pennsylvania in 2008.Schubert, Erich. "Broncos Media Guide" (PDF). denverbroncos.com. Career

Lomando spent three years at EXOS (formerly Athletes’ Performance) in Tempe, Arizona. He worked overseas exclusively with the Qatar National and Olympic Soccer teams from 2007–08 and was responsible for preparing the club for the World Cup and Olympic qualifying matches.Schubert, Erich. Lomando then spent three years working on the strength and conditioning staff for the Jacksonville Jaguars. Lomando was hired by the Denver Broncos on February 15, 2012 as an assistant strength and conditioning coach. Lomando is a Certified Strength and Conditioning Specialist (CSCS) through the National Strength and Conditioning Association and a Corrective Exercise Specialist through the National Academy of Sports Medicine (NASM-CES).Schubert, Erich.
